HBA and PBUD Highlight Needed Permitting Changes in Townhall Convened by Portland Commissioners Ryan and Mapps


HBA Director of Policy and Government Affairs, Ryan Makinster, and Portland Builder & Urban Development Council (PBUD) members joined Commissioners Dan Ryan and Mingus Mapps for a town hall on December 13th to discuss current work on streamlining the permitting process and aligning department priorities to realize more efficient permitting timelines.

Testimony focused on the need for all departments, not just the Bureau of Development Services, to make housing a priority and for competing regulation and department interest to be adjudicated by an ultimate arbiter. In addition, members pointed out that some approval processes designed for larger development, public works, or commercial projects are also used for much smaller residential projects and should be revamped to provide a shorter approach tailored to residential construction timelines and processes.

Commissioners Ryan and Mapps updated the seventy-plus community members in attendance on the progress of the Permitting Improvement Task Force and reiterated their commitment to cutting permitting approval times by a third. In addition to process changes, technology updates, and better cross department communication, Commissioner Mapps also highlighted the need for charter reform to address some of the oversight problems inherent in the current system.
